Uprated 5 speed
 
Whilst ebay surfing I came accross a company that does an uprated 5 speed box on exchange for £800. Rebuilt with new gears, x-rayed and shot peened, frozen and shimmed. Seems quite a lot for £800 or am I just being a bit too suspicous today:Suspiciou

Just curious if anyone had tried them, the place was up near liverpool, called gears I think.

I'll be honest, i did 3 boxes in, alright i was putting 2nd hand stuff in, and my mate has a escort cossy and got a built box from this company so i gave them a call. they do loads of subaru boxes but say people dont want to spend money on the gearbox. i can understand really as you never see it!!!! i spoke to one of their customers who has one in a RA rally car used for track days and hill climbs and went for it. I bet for 3 boxes i spent over a grand with labour oil etc etc. £800 fit and forget.
